"The staff deserve 10/10"

About: WestMARC (West of Scotland Mobility and Rehabilitation Centre)

(as the patient),

I had an amputation in 2012 and a second one in 2015 with regular appointments in between and since. I have had excellent care throughout, last week I  went to see the clinic as I was having a few niggles  with my stump.

Barbara and her team have been professional at all times. The clinics are always busy and you need to be prepared to wait because of the high demand for their service but the waiting is worthwhile. The advice I have been given has always been right, even if it was not what I wanted to hear.They all know their stuff. I cannot see how anyone could complain about them. 

I should also add that the receptionists and support staff are always very pleasant, their attitude and demeanour is lovely.

The whole lot of them deserve 10/10
